Image information

Description

Some of the succulent stems of Othonna lobata are visible in the photo. They are branched, cylindrical and olive green in colour, reminding of the stems of some Pelargonium species. White stem markings show where leaves had dropped off, leaving only the stem tips with crowded foliage (Vlok and Schutte-Vlok, 2010).
